Bitcoin blockchain teknolojisi: Taproot?

Taproot’un arkasındaki fikir, P2SH ve MAST ile birlikte çalışan multisig Schnorr imzaları aracılığıyla işlemlere mantığın eklenmesine izin vermektir. Esasen Taproot, koşullar karşılandığında ne olacağı hakkında talimatlar içeren imza çıktıları oluşturur.

Taproot, kullanıcılar basit bir ödeme işlemi olarak çıkan komut dosyaları aracılığıyla işlemlere mantık ekleyebildiğinden, Bitcoin ağı içinde akıllı sözleşme benzeri işlevsellik oluşturur.

Taproot’un büyük avantajları , orijinal teklifçi Greg Maxwell tarafından kısaca açıklanmıştır :

  • “Bu yapının, sabit taraf akıllı sözleşmeleri için mümkün olan en büyük anonimliğe izin vererek mümkün olan en basit ödemelere benzemesine inanıyorum. Bunu, genel durumda herhangi bir ek yük olmadan, kabataslak veya pratik olmayan teknikler çağırıyor, sözleşme katılımcıları arasında ekstra etkileşim turları gerektiriyor ve diğer verilerin dayanıklı bir şekilde saklanmasını gerektirmiyor. ”

P2SH – Komut dosyasına ödeme karması

Taproot’un düzgün çalışması için P2SH gereklidir. Tüm Bitcoinler aslında komut dosyalarında “kilitlenir” – blok zincirinde bir işleme gömülü olan ve bir sonraki işlemde paraların nasıl harcanabileceğini tanımlayan birkaç kod satırı. Harcama koşulları genellikle madeni paraların sahipliğini kanıtlamak için bir imza sağlamayı içerir. Diğer iyi bilinen durumlar arasında zaman kilitleri (yalnızca belirli bir blok yüksekliği veya tarihinden sonra harcanabilir) veya multisig (paralar yalnızca bir dizi özel anahtardan belirli sayıda özel anahtar imza atıyorsa harcanabilir) bulunur.

P2SH sadece madeni para sahibinin nasıl harcanabileceğini bilmesine izin verir. Sahibi madeni paraları harcadığında, tüm senaryoyu ve aynı zamanda senaryoya “çözümü” ortaya koyar. Daha sonra herkes, sağlanan komut dosyasının gerçekten paraları kilitleyen orijinal komut dosyası olup olmadığını kontrol etmek için ilk karmayı kullanabilir ve komut dosyasının gereksinimlerinin karşılandığını hemen sonuçlandırabilir.

Yine de, madeni paralar harcandığında, karşılanmayan koşullar da dahil olmak üzere, karşılanabilecek tüm olası koşulları ortaya çıkarmak gerekir. Bunun iki ana dezavantajı vardır:

A) Veri ağır, özellikle de birçok koşul varsa

B) Mahremiyet için kötü

Esasen, herkes fonların harcanabileceği tüm farklı yolları öğrenir, bu da örneğin ne tür bir cüzdanın kullanıldığını ve belki de kullanıcıların ifşa etmek istemediği daha fazla bilgiyi ortaya çıkarabilir.

Taproot’a girin

Taproot ilginç bir gerçekleşmeye dayanıyor: ne kadar karmaşık olursa olsun, neredeyse her MAST benzeri yapı, tüm katılımcıların sonuç üzerinde anlaşmasına ve sadece bir uzlaşma işleminde birlikte oturum açmasına izin veren bir koşul içerebilir. Basitçe söylemek gerekirse, bir MAST, Merkle Ağaçlarını – belirli bir veri kümesinin bazı bilgilerini kümenin tamamını göstermeden kanıtlama yeteneği – birleştirerek, işlemlere mantık ekleyen AST’ler (veya soyut sözdizimi ağaçları) ile birleştiren bir veri yapısıdır. kullanıcı bir programı kendi bölümlerine ayırmak için.

Şimdi, para işbirliği içinde harcanırsa, tüm katılımcılar imzalarını “eşik imzası” na birleştirir ve senaryo ile değiştirir. Ortaya çıkan “eşik imzası x komut dosyası”, fonları harcamalarına izin verir. Yine de, dış dünya için, tüm bunlar hala normal bir ortak anahtar ve düzenli bir imza gibi görünecektir – bu yüzden sadece tek bir düzenli işlem.

Tahmin edebileceğiniz gibi Taproot, birkaç imzayı tek bir imzada toplayarak Schnorr imzalarını kullanır.

Taproot, P2SH işlevini ekleyerek devreye girer, çünkü betiğinizi ayrık ifadeler koleksiyonuna böldüğünüz varsayımıyla yalnızca kullanacağınız betiğin bir kısmını gösterir. Signe’ların sadece kütük ölçekli şube sayısını ortaya çıkarmasına izin verir. Bu, kullanıcılara çok daha fazla gizlilik sağlar ve ekstra depolama gereksinimi gerektirmediğinden ölçeklenebilirliği artırır.

Taproot, Bitcoin işlemlerinin blockchain kaşifinde tamamen aynı görünmesini sağlamak için çalışıyor ve doğal olarak Bitcoin’e çok iyi gizlilik sağlayan işlemler arasındaki farkı anlatmayı imkansız hale getiriyor.

Son dakika gelişmelerden anında haberdar olmak için bizi Twitterda takip edin, Telegram kanalımıza katılın ve Facebook sayfamızı takip edin!

Kripto Haberleri için Abone Ol

Bitcoin haberleri, Altcoin, Blockchain ve son dakika güncel haberler'e abone olun!

CEVAP VER

Lütfen yorumunuzu giriniz!
Lütfen adınızı buraya girin

Son Eklenen Haberler

Okex’den 15 Usdt Kazandıran Kampanya Okex Kayıt Ol...

0
24 Ağustos günü duyurduğumuz OKEx kampanyamızda ilk aşama geride kaldı arkadaşlar. İlk 10 gün boyunca tüm şartları eksiksiz yerine getiren kişilerin ödülleri de sırasıyla...

OKEX Kullanım Rehberi